I applied through an employee referral. The process took 12 months. I interviewed at CBRE (Gurgaon, Haryana) in Oct 2014
Interview
Only technical round is there, after which if u get selected HR will mail you asking few documents and you are through. CBRE is a big company so they get a lot of resumes , so best way to get an interview is employee referral. Thats how you get their attention, plus process might take months or hours, depending upon the urgency of that requirement.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Mainly about the planning of project, preconstruction stage activities, tendering, design coordination. Basically whatever information is provided in CV, they will ask based on that.
